Three injured in Ramsgate crash

The patients were treated on scene before being transported to hospital.

A collision at the intersection of Alfred and Marine Drive in Ramsgate left three people injured this morning.

Spokesman Craig Botha from Kwazulu Private Ambulance Service said that when emergency services arrived they found that bakkie and car had collided, causing the bakkie to overturn.

Not a good start to the morning. Photo by Kwazulu Private Ambulance Service.

“Paramedics quickly assessed the scene and found that three patients sustained minor injuries,” he said.

The patients were treated on scene before being transported to hospital.
